The GSA is marking the centenary of Scottish artist Ian Hamilton Finlay withWar and Pieces of a Garden, an exhibition in the Reid Building which explores key moments in Finlay's life and work, and what makes his art resonate in the present day. Clearing is a simple way to apply to The Glasgow School of Art, and offers those who not currently have a place to study on an undergraduate course the option to apply for study at the GSA in autumn 2025. In this episode of The Glasgow School of Art podcast, we hear from David Miller - Team Leader for the GSA admissions team.
